Ordinals
beta
Sat 1325867007266454
decimal
320346.2007266454
degree
0°110346′1818″2007266454‴
percentile
63.13652422499564%
name
eloaiuaafxz
cycle
0
epoch
1
period
158
block
320346
offset
2007266454
timestamp
2014-09-12 17:55:44 UTC
rarity
common
prev
next